Matthew Kuss is a survivor appearing in Dead Rising 2 during the mission Delta Point I. He is a soldier and a member of the clean-up crew sent in rescue survivors.

Delta Point I
Edit
Chuck finds him and fellow soldier Michael Woo by a crashed Humvee in the middle of Fortune Park barricaded by the Restroom. Michael orders Chuck to drop any guns that he has before coming closer to them. If Chuck does not comply Michael will shoot him until he drops his gun(s). After that, Michael and Matthew believe Chuck when he says Tyrone King framed him for the outbreak, saying "I never really liked that guy." Michael and Matthew can then be escorted back to the Safe House. Matthew is fairly injured, however, and will need to be held up by Chuck.
Bringing 2-4 queen jar's should help you fend off the Gas Zombies if you're having trouble shoulder carrying Matthew.

In Off the Record, Michael and Matthew are incorporated into a Case File instead of being an unmarked mission. They appear outside the underground parking entrance, immediately after the fight with Sgt. Dwight Boykin. Unlike in Dead Rising 2, they are immediately friendly towards Frank, and will help escort the injured Rebecca Chang to the safehouse. In Off the Record, Matthew Kuss is not suffering from an injury and has full mobility and combat ability.

Prestige Points
Edit
- Join Bonus: 22,000 PP
- Escort Complete Bonus: 48,000 PP

- Michael and Matthew appear after Case 6-2 is completed, not before or during.
- In DR2, matthew's health bar says "Matthew," while in OTR, it says "Pvt. Kuss."
- It is suggested to get the Leadership Magazine from the One Little Duck Bingo Hall before meeting them, as you will be likely carrying Rebecca Chang, making it almost impossible to get to the safehouse.
- It seems that Matthew and Michael are the only members of the rescue team other than Dwight Boykin who were not killed by the zombies.
- Matthew and Michael will not drop their weapons, and will refuse any other weapons or food items the player attempts to give them.
- Matthew and Michael have 2.5 times as much health as a normal survivor, as befitting their status as elite Special Forces soldiers.
